The East of England is home to 6,576,306 residents across 2,628,783 households. GetTheCall's city list shows 28 of the largest covered towns and cities here, while the platform can support coverage across the wider region. Around 81.8% of homes are houses and 17.6% are flats, and 66.2% are owner-occupied. Older consumer units and fixed wiring run through a large share of that stock, which is why power loss, tripping circuits and unsafe sockets drive urgent electrical callouts across the East of England.

Source: ONS mid-2024 population estimates and Census 2021 TS044/TS054 housing tables for the East of England. Search-demand tables below remain summed across the 26 covered towns with keyword data.

Rates & credentials

Charging for Emergency Electrical across the East of England

Emergency electrical callouts typically range from £80 to £280 for an out-of-hours diagnostic visit. Consumer unit replacements and partial rewires reach £400-£1,800 depending on scope. You quote your own rate and collect payment directly from the customer.

Part P certification is a legal requirement for most fixed wiring work in England and Wales. NICEIC or NAPIT registration is the standard expected by customers and required by most home insurers when approving electrical repair claims.
